Course Curriculum Overview

2.5

There are many society in college which helps the students to work on theire personality development. Teacher's help the students to do any such good activities. They are always ready to solve your doubt. Teacher's gets happy when they see us Asking doubts. The difficultly level of exam is 0 if you study. Teacher's summarise all the syllabus and makes the students learn everything which makes the level 0 for us.

Loan/ Scholarship Provisions

So tbh the college ain't a fudge. If you are preparing for competative exam and your goal is something else you can treat it as your backup for degree. It's pocket friendly you can complete your graduation from your pocket money itself. If you are interested in gaining knowledge then you can also be regular because teachers do come to class and teach us the syallabus. If you guys are looking for some good college and affordable price you can go for it.

Campus Life

3

I totally don't like the infrastructure because it's fragil , it really needs a renovation or else it might can just anyone. But apart from this infrastructure part the area the social aspects everything is so comfortable and friendly. People encourage everyone to get engaged in any kind of club for our betterment only. Which i like the most

Placement Experience:

The placement of this college olis quiet descent not very high not very low like other colleges .from 5 the semester students become eligible for placements .Amazon Infosys HCL RBS and several others companies visited our college Highest package is 12 lakh and average is 4 lakh .
